Curious about crochet but not sure where to start? This beginner-friendly class is the perfect introduction to the relaxing and rewarding art of crochet. Instructor Lauren Fulk will teach you the essential techniques, including how to hold your yarn and hook, make a foundation chain, and master basic stitches like single crochet and double crochet. You’ll learn how to read a pattern, increase/decrease, and set the foundation to begin crocheting your own projects.
By the end of the course, you’ll be able to read simple patterns and create your first handmade project—such as a cozy scarf, dishcloth, or more. Students should bring their choice of yarn and assorted crochet hook(s).
This 3-week course will be held 3-5 pm Mondays, June 16-30 in the Idonea Hersee Classroom at 111 E. Broadway, Mount Pleasant, MI.
Recommended age: 12 and up

Take a creative break in the middle of your day with instructor Cheryl Meyer to practice the art of succinct storytelling. Writers of all experience levels will learn the craft of short-shorts, or flash fiction (stories of less than 1000 words), and hone their skills in creating impactful narratives within a limited word count. This workshop will introduce writers to the form and utilizing prompts and writing exercises, practice the precision and focus of flash fiction narrative. Bring a lunch if you choose and get creative!
This 3 week course takes place from 11 am-1 pm on Tuesday, June 17-July 1, in the Idonea Hersee Classroom at Art Reach, 111 E. Broadway in Mount Pleasant
Recommended age: 16 and up
